At first glance the Richez HQ in a slightly down at heel building behind a scruffy railway staion in Burgundy`s least likely wine town might seem the last place you`d find brilliant wine. But as so often I was wrong. Nathalie was a marine engineer up in Normandy before answering the call of the vine and investing in vineyards around the Chalonnaise and Cotes de Beaune. She has reds and whites, the latter mostly from Bouzeron Aligote, the reds are Pinot Noir. And what Pinot Noir. From her unfashionable vineyard sites in the Hautes Cotes, Maranges and Bourgogne she has no problem fashioning some of the most delicate and perfumed Burgundies. Yet they are amazing value. Nathalie is a vigneronne to watch. (CW 14/11/17)
